I did find that a microwave just wasn’t the thing, unless it still did not have the tubing on it. If just a bag, the microwave will work — keep jiggling it every few seconds and feeling it. Once the tubing is installed, the microwave will rapidly cause the fluid in the thin tubing to boil and the plastic to melt, ruining the tubing. In the fridge the fluid bag with tubing was stored (I kept it in an empty crisper tray) and then to the heating pad it went a couple hours before use.
